为什么yum update表示它是“正在安装”软件包之一?

时间:2019-05-03 20:10:59

标签: linux yum package-managers

当我运行yum update时,它列出了将要升级的软件包。对于其中一个软件包kernel,它在“安装”标题下列出了该软件包。所有其他软件包都列在“升级”标题下。为什么说是“正在安装”该软件包?该软件包的当前版本为4.14.104-95.84.amzn2,它将升级/安装到4.14.114-103.97.amzn2。这甚至不是主要的版本更改,在这种情况下,这可能是有道理的。在一般情况下会发生这种情况吗?还是因为内核和相关软件包在某种意义上是特殊的,所以这仅特定于内核和相关软件包吗?

1 个答案:

答案 0 :(得分:1)

从这里-https://access.redhat.com/documentation/en-us/red_hat_enterprise_linux/8-beta/html/managing_monitoring_and_updating_the_kernel/updating-kernel-with-yum_managing-monitoring-and-updating-the-kernel

  

yum软件包管理器始终安装一个新内核,而不是替换当前内核,这可能会导致系统无法启动。

出于一致性和完整性的原因,必须在安装kernel软件包后重新引导系统。

yum还负责更新kernel软件包,因此最终用户不必担心升级或安装它。